The tour begins at the Funchal Cruise Terminal, where guests are greeted by a local driver and guide. The first part involves a 75-minute electric vehicle ride through Madeira’s lush landscapes, building anticipation for the scenic stops ahead. Once at Achadas da Cruz, the group takes a short walk before experiencing the notable cable car.
The Achadas da Cruz cable car covers 600 meters downhill with a 98% gradient, making it the steepest in Europe. It takes about 5 minutes, delivering you to a peaceful spot perched between the Atlantic Ocean and green cliffs. The guide leads a photo stop and short walk, providing insights into this extraordinary location that’s often described as a piece of paradise.
After the visit, ascending back via the cable car offers beautiful panoramic views, where a Portuguese coffee such as a Bica or Garoto awaits. This moment combines relaxation with spectacular scenery, making it a highlight of the day.

Next, the tour moves to Porto Moniz, renowned for its natural volcanic pools. These pools are set between black volcanic rocks, offering an ideal spot to cool down and enjoy the Atlantic’s embrace. The tour includes a break time with free access to the pools, allowing for a refreshing swim in the natural seawater.
The guide also points out hidden and quieter pools for those seeking a more peaceful experience. The pools are a unique feature of Madeira, formed by volcanic activity, and provide a safe, scenic, and inviting environment for swimming and relaxing.
This stop is perfect for those interested in marine geology and coastal scenery, with plenty of opportunities for photos. A brief walk around the area enhances the experience, revealing the natural beauty and rugged coastline that Madeira is famous for.
The final highlight is Seixal, home to one of the island’s most Instagram-famous black sand beaches. The dark volcanic sand contrasts vividly with the blue Atlantic, creating a striking landscape perfect for photo opportunities. The seaside setting is complemented by nearby waterfalls, adding a sense of tropical freshness to the scenery.
Visitors have a short walk here, taking in the river waterfalls and the beach. The views are breathtaking, with lush greenery framing the black sands and crashing waves. This stop combines coastal beauty with nature’s power, offering a calm yet invigorating experience.

During the tour, a stop at a local Poncha bar allows guests to sample Madeira’s most famous drink. The Poncha is a traditional beverage made with local spirits, and enjoying it in a local setting adds to the authenticity of the experience. The guide provides options such as beer or soft drinks, ensuring everyone can partake.
